Ledger usb bitcoin wallet nonstandard transaction broadcast bitcoin
For example, in the case of a bitcoin address the prefix is zero 0x00 in hexwhereas the prefix used when encoding a private key is 0x80 in hex. I sent the nominal BTC transaction to an address beginning with "1B. If you think of the entire bit number space, each time you constrain one more bit to zero, you decrease the search space by half. Most mobile Bitcoin wallet apps, and some desktop walletssupport scanning QR codes to pre-fill their payment screens. Instead, blocks are usually referenced by get contract abi ethereum bitcoin trading group hash of their header often with the byte order reversed, and in hexadecimal. Change to this directory by typing cd bitcoin at the prompt:. Non-implemented projects of hardware wallets Like in every sphere, the sphere of cryptowallets is not an exception, not all developers have managed to lead their creations till the levels of commercial programs. This creates a few complications, as the hashed form of an uncompressed key is different than the hashed form of a compressed key, so the same key works with two different P2PKH addresses. You will receive a sequence of words when you set it up for the first time write these down and store them somewhere safe and you will set up a pin. For example, whereas the traditional decimal system uses the 10 numerals 0 through 9, the hexadecimal system uses 16, with the letters A through F as the six additional symbols. Querying of the Bloom filter is done by using the same hash functions worst exchanges cryptocurrency jetson tx1 ethereum. When they mine a new block and extend litecoin pool reddit ripple coin xrp chain, the new block itself represents their vote. The sender of a transaction often includes a fee to the network for processing the requested transaction. Bitcoin Core keeps a full copy of the blockchain by default, with every transaction that has ever occurred on the bitcoin network since its inception in Safe work in OS; Information encryption; Password storage in a safe place; Gadget access differentiation. A lightweight client, also known as a simple-payment-verification SPV client, connects to bitcoin full nodes mentioned previously for access to the bitcoin transaction information, but stores the user is blockchain mining profitable i puerto rico is it profitable to mine bitcoin locally and independently creates, validates, ledger usb bitcoin wallet nonstandard transaction broadcast bitcoin transmits transactions. Best practices further dictate that if a transaction does seem to disappear from the network and needs to be reissued, that it be reissued in a way that invalidates the lost transaction. The IBD node can use the block header hashes it computed from the header chain to create getdata messages that request the blocks it needs by their inventory. The lines between different what makes a good bitcoin wallet can you make money at bitcoin are often blurry, as many wallets run on multiple platforms and can interact with the network in different ways. This website uses cookies for functionality, analytics and advertising purposes newest crypto coin release best Canadian crypto wallet described in our Privacy and Cookie Policy. It is protected within a secure chip locked by a PIN code, the same chip as the one used for passports and credit cards. A difficulty at which all the computation in the network will find blocks approximately every 10 minutes. Most widely-used payment processing systems currently expire their invoices after 10 to 20 minutes. Watch our video tutorial here on how to move funds from an exchange to a bitcoin wallet for spending. After all of the stale blocks are removed, the replacement blocks are added to the chain one by one, ending with the new tip. He immediately creates a new block, fills it with transactions and the fingerprint of the previous block, and starts calculating the Proof-of-Work for the new block. P2Pool mining is more complex than pool mining because it requires that the pool miners run a dedicated computer with enough disk space, memory, and Internet bandwidth to support a full bitcoin node and the P2Pool node software.
Hear it from our beloved community
Chaining blocks together makes it impossible to modify transactions included in any block without modifying all following blocks. The sequence numbers of other inputs are not included in the signature , and can be updated. Unique non-reused P2PKH and P2SH addresses protect against the first type of attack by keeping ECDSA public keys hidden hashed until the first time satoshis sent to those addresses are spent, so attacks are effectively useless unless they can reconstruct private keys in less than the hour or two it takes for a transaction to be well protected by the block chain. On our website, you can find a step-by-step guide that will help you get started, simply and securely! In binary that number would have more than the first 60 bits set to zero. JSON stands for JavaScript Object Notation and it is a very convenient way to present data that both humans and programs can easily read. The Ledger Nano S features a display screen, so you can confirm your transactions at a glance, whenever you want. Bold orange in the comments users are the official representatives of the services. For more details, see the Detecting Forks subsection. The validation procedure requires evaluation of the signature script and pubkey script. SHA A script for generating many hashes by iterating on a nonce. The sequence number and locktime are related and will be covered together in a later subsection. Root seeds in the HD protocol are , , or bits of random data which must be backed up precisely. If that node later sees another candidate block extending the same parent, it connects the second candidate on a secondary chain. When transcribing the examples, remove those two characters and join the lines again and you should see identical results as shown in the example. Two wallet programs can work together, one program distributing public keys in order to receive satoshis and another program signing transactions spending those satoshis. Incredibly secure. The ratio between the actual timespan and desired timespan is calculated and a corresponding adjustment up or down is made to the difficulty. A user brute forces the process using random numbers until a well-formatted mini private key is produced. All results. Each transaction contains one or more "inputs," which are like debits against a bitcoin account. In the next section we will look at how discrepancies between competing chains forks are resolved by the independent selection of the longest difficulty chain. Another example could be to detect a fork when multiple peers report differing block header hashes at the same block height. Great purchase to keep you coins safe. Finally, another transaction form that is seen often on the bitcoin ledger is a transaction that distributes one input to multiple outputs representing multiple recipients see [transaction-distributing]. Consensus Attacks. The bitcoin protocol includes built-in algorithms that regulate the mining function across the network. Every now and then, one of the pool players will throw a combined dice throw of less than four and the pool wins. The new block is not just a checkered flag, marking the end of the race; it is also the starting pistol in the race for the next block. This input , as well as other inputs , are included in the signature.
For increased convenience and compatibility, providing all of these options in your payment requests is recommended. See [mining] for a detailed explanation. The spender will still need to start the program on a regular basis and authorize payment—but it should be easier and more secure for the spender than clicking an emailed invoice, increasing the chance receivers get paid on time. Of course, conventional money is also often stored and transmitted digitally. The private key k is a number, usually picked at random. There is a newer model of this item: Most nodes that receivewill already ledger usb bitcoin wallet nonstandard transaction broadcast bitcoin blockas the tip of their main chain and will therefore link the new block and extend that chain. If block discovery is slower than expected, the difficulty decreases. This story will examine the use of bitcoin for outsourcing, contract services, and international wire transfers. It has evolved into what is known as Bitcoin Coreto differentiate it from other compatible implementations. As the blocks pile on top of each other, it becomes exponentially harder to reverse the transaction, thereby making it more and more trusted by the network. Trezor developers have been constantly improving the wallet security despite the fact that Bitcoin news mtgox best bitcoin sports book online reliability in this issue has been confirmed by users experience and independent testing around the world. You may also want to program your applications to enter a safe mode if exchange rates are rapidly increasing or decreasing, indicating a possible problem in the Bitcoin market which could what makes a good bitcoin wallet can you make money at bitcoin it difficult to spend any satoshis received today. BitStash wallet consists of three components- main wallet, external storage device for transaction information saving and mobile version. The miner can reasonably bypass the standard relay method in this way because it knows none of its peers already have the just-discovered block. Bitcoin transactions how many people own cryptocurrency app ios a similar abstraction, the bitcoin address, to make them very flexible. East Dane Designer Men's Fashion. Bitcoin addresses are derived from a public key using a one-way function. Since I use my Trezor more often with bitcoin this works for my setup. To be robust against intervention by antagonists, whether legitimate governments or criminal elements, a decentralized why is cryptocurrency a problem best time to buy crypto currency was needed to avoid a single point of attack. You can use Bitcoin Explorer to decode the Base58Check format on the command line. Unfortunately, the merchandise gets slightly damaged in transit. URI was used, contact the spender directly and ask them to provide a refund address. If less than million, locktime is parsed as a block height. Acquiring, holding, and spending bitcoin does not require you to divulge sensitive and personally identifiable information to trezor alias confirm trezor mnemonic parties.
Hardware wallets for Bitcoin and other cryptocurrencies: gadgets brief review
The first transaction pays millibitcoins to a P2SH output whose 2-of-2 multisig redeem script ledger usb bitcoin wallet nonstandard transaction broadcast bitcoin signatures from both Alice and Bob. Caroline S. Bitcoin Core implements all aspects of bitcoin, including wallets, a transaction and block validation engine, and a full network node in the peer-to-peer bitcoin network. The generator point is specified as part of the secpk1 ethereum vs stratis using coinbase to buy altcoins and is always the same for all keys in bitcoin:. HD Wallet Bitfury asic usb bitfury com or Root Seed is a potentially-short value used as a seed to generate the master private key and master chain code for an HD wallet. Alice places her order for a cup of coffee and Bob enters it into the register, as he does for all transactions. Copies of each transaction are hashed, and the hashes are then paired, hashed, paired again, and hashed again until a single hash remains, the merkle root of a merkle tree. There haven't been any Bitcoin hard forks in the last 3 years so your old client should still work fine. Many contributors offered comments, corrections, and additions to the early-release draft on GitHub. Mining secures the bitcoin system and enables the emergence of network-wide consensus without a central authority. Not to be confused with Fork, Soft fork, Software fork or Git fork. Essentially, bitcoin mining decentralizes the currency-issuance and clearing functions of a central bank and replaces the need for any central bank. A good cryptographic hash algorithm converts arbitrary data into a seemingly-random number. Currently, ASIC manufacturers are aiming to overtake general-purpose CPU chip manufacturers, designing chips with a feature size of 16nm, because the profitability of mining is driving this industry even faster than general computing. If an address was copy-and-pasted or a basic bitcoin: If the dice players are throwing dice with a goal of throwing less than four the overall network difficultya send bitcoin from coinbase to gdax poloniex show sell orders would set an easier target, counting how many times the pool players managed to throw less than. For high-value items, payment by bitcoin will still be convenient and efficient even if the buyer has to wait 24 hours for delivery, which would ensure confirmations. This has several implications:. Copy the first example and see the result:.
Few people will have UTXOs that exactly match the amount they want to pay, so most transactions include a change output. Choosing a wallet is highly subjective and depends on the use and user expertise. This book is here to help you get your job done. As we saw, the consensus mechanism depends on having a majority of the miners acting honestly out of self-interest. If you are in an academic setting, computer lab restrictions may require you to install applications in your home directory e. In Stock. For example: Then the IBD node will request more inventories with another getblocks message —and the cycle will repeat until the IBD node is synced to the tip of the block chain. Ironically, the term "compressed private key" is a misnomer, because when a private key is exported as WIF-compressed it is actually one byte longer than an "uncompressed" private key. Each miner includes a special transaction in his block, one that pays his own bitcoin address the block reward currently The figure below shows the same bitcoin: Article is closed for comments. The information the miner sends to the pool is called a share because it proves the miner did a share of the work. Re upgrade and Wallet.
How To Use A Bitcoin Hardware Wallet - Ledger Nano S